T-6 instructor pilots assigned to the 39th Flying Training Squadron, Joint Base San Antonio-Randolph, Texas, pose for a quick photo with the flag that they will fold and carry aboard the aircraft during their training flight, conducted during the squadron mandatory unit training assembly Oct. 29-30. . During the MUTA, the 39th FTS also assumed responsibility for all 12th Flying Training Wing flying operations in support of the annual “Cobras in the Clouds” exercise.
